Step-by-Step Procedure
This detailed procedure guides you through the creation of the truffles, emphasizing the importance of precise measurements and timing. Adhering to these instructions will ensure a delightful and consistent outcome.
- Prepare the cake base: Carefully crumble the birthday cake into small, uniform pieces. This step sets the foundation for the truffles’ flavor and texture. Avoid large, uneven pieces; they will affect the consistency of the final product.
- Combine components: In a large bowl, gently combine the crumbled cake, softened butter, and powdered sugar. The mixture should have a cohesive but not overly sticky consistency. The combination of these ingredients creates the fundamental base for the truffles.
- Incorporate the chocolate: Gently fold in the melted chocolate, ensuring it is evenly distributed throughout the cake mixture. The melted chocolate provides richness and a smooth, decadent texture. Avoid overmixing; this can result in a tough truffle.
- Chill and shape: Divide the mixture into small portions and roll each into a smooth ball. Place the balls on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es. Chilling is essential for firming the truffle mixture.
- Coat with chocolate: Melt the dark chocolate in a double boiler or microwave. Carefully dip each chilled truffle into the melted chocolate, ensuring complete coating. Excess chocolate can be removed with a fork. This step creates a visually appealing and delectable exterior.
- Decorate (optional): Sprinkle with edible glitter, chopped nuts, or other desired decorations. Decorations add an artistic flair and personalize each truffle. Creativity is encouraged at this stage.
- Chill and serve: Return the coated truffles to the refrigerator for another 15-20 minutes to allow the chocolate to set. Serve chilled, allowing the flavors to fully develop. Enjoy!

Potential Pitfalls and Troubleshooting
Troubleshooting is essential in the culinary world. This table Artikels potential pitfalls and their solutions, ensuring you achieve a successful outcome.
Potential Pitfall | Solution |
---|---|
Cake crumbles are too large | Use a food processor or a fine-mesh sieve to ensure uniform size. |
Chocolate mixture is too sticky | Add more powdered sugar or softened butter, gradually. |
Chocolate coating is uneven | Ensure the chocolate is melted evenly. Dip truffles quickly and remove excess with a fork. |
Truffles are too soft | Refrigerate the mixture for a longer period before shaping. |
Chocolate coating cracks | Ensure the truffles are completely chilled before dipping. Use a double boiler or microwave to melt chocolate gently. |

Storage for Optimal Freshness
Proper storage is crucial to maintaining the quality and texture of these delicate treats. Store the truffles in an airtight container in the refrigerator. This will help maintain their shape and prevent them from becoming overly soft or melting. Avoid storing them near strong-smelling foods that might taint their flavour. For extended storage, consider freezing them in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ring them to a freezer-safe container.
